Agile Program Manager - Collabera - San Francisco


Job description
Job title: Agile Coach/Scrum Trainer

Qualifications:
8+ years’ progressively more responsible experience in directly relevant roles such as Agile Coach/Scrum Trainer

This should include 2+ years prior experience as an Agile Program Manager or Scrum Master in an Agile/Scrum development environment, including strong preference for 1+ years hands-on experience as a user of Rally and/or comparable tools (e.g., VersionOne, JIRA/Greenhopper, or CA Clarity Agile).
Strong program/project management skills, as demonstrated through experience leading and managing complex, large-scale, cross-organizational, multi-stakeholder projects with a successful track record of delivery.
Solid understanding of the Software/Product Development Lifecycle (SDLC/PDLC) and program and project management techniques, methodologies and best practices, with a strong preference for candidates with a minimum of 2 years’ experience in an Agile/Scrum environment. Equally effective working with both engineering/technical team and product/business team members.
3+ years of experience supporting development and management of products in the digital, online, ecommerce, payments technology and processing, and/or financial industry space.
Outstanding written communication, analytical and problem-solving skills. Proven ability to create executive level reports, dashboards and presentations. Highly skilled in the creation of PowerPoint presentations, presenting text, diagrams, and metrics in visually compelling ways. Highest attention to detail with ability to synthesize information from multiple sources and distill it in crisp, clear
language appropriate for executive audiences. Demonstrated ability to consistently produce top-quality deliverables appropriate for an executive audience.
Strong verbal communication, presentation, collaboration and teamwork skills with demonstrated ability to gain trust, secure buy-in and influence change at all levels. Highly effective facilitation skills in both small and large-group settings.
Strong process orientation and demonstrated ability to define and document new or improved product/program planning, development, and project management processes and workflows. Ability to diagram and document existing and proposed new business/technical processes using Visio and other tools.
A highly collaborative, energetic team player with demonstrated ability to be flexible, diplomatic, persistent, and energetic. Comfortable with ambiguity, open to change, working in a fast-paced and fluid environment. Ability to navigate and be successful in both “start-up” and established, larger company environments.
Advanced proficiency in the use of MS Office tools (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Visio, Project, SharePoint) required.
Working knowledge of Agile application lifecycle management and development tools (Rally, Confluence Wiki, JIRA) highly preferred.
Project Management Professional (PMP®), Certified ScrumMaster (CSM), and/or Certified Product Owner (CPO) certifications are preferred.
